Ithilvanúr (Moon Elves)

Moon Elves, also known as Silver elves. This race of elves are the primary driving people behind the rebellion of Veliuona, and actively work against the Anorenúr, despite their similarities. Moon Elves, as a general rule, are loath to complacency, and each individual drives their destiny by their personal will. They enjoy the company of similarly minded people, and as such form communities around common goals. Isolation and loneliness displeases Silver Elves greatly.

Culture

Shared customary codes and values

Moon Elves are a social breed, and as such are one of the builder species. Many of the cities of old eastern Elyn'aran were made originally as habitats for the Ithilvanúr, taking into account their architecture, and religious preferences. During the times of the original pecking order, with Sildenúr (Mithral Elves) ruling over the colorful cast of elf kind, moon elves tried to distance themselves from the lot, attempting to make their own civilizations. This didn't sit over well, as there is great value to be found within the Moon Elves, so their independent tendencies were forcibly muted. However, as the centuries passed after the fall of Sildeyuir, the Moon Elves began to see the cracks in the great elvish commune, and began to break away once more, with the Anorenúr less capable than their forebears at controlling them.   The only ones Moon Elves truly feel comfortable living shoulder to shoulder with are themselves, finding it in poor taste to hold second candle to anyone else. They don't actively seek to rule however, preferring chaotic individuality to rigid assimilation.

Art & Architecture

Moon Elves are true to their name with reference to their art, taking great inspiration from the four moons in their projects. The primary moon of interest is the silver white light from Tethys, the Plane of Earth. The phases of Tethys form the basis of the Ithilvanúr calendar, and many feats of artistic expression react to the light of the moon, illuminating hidden murals, and portals only showing once a precise beam passes through. They are also fond of silver as a metal, and their royal halls are adorned with it as opposed to the much more common gold.   Wood Elf architecture has also brought its influence to the Silver Elves, with the spiraling patterns utilized with abandon in carpentry and metallurgy.

Common Customs, traditions and rituals

The most important celestial object to the Ithilvanúr is Tethys, the Elemental Moon of Earth, to which the silver white coloration gives connection to their name. The calendar is based around this moon, and religion similarly follows.   The primary god of the Moon Elves, who are the primary species of the region, is Ketephys. He is the is the tight-lipped elven god of the hunt, often shown barefoot and clad in green and brown clothes. To him, his companions Meycho (a dog) and Falling Star (a hawk) are friends rather then helpers. His holy symbol is a hawk on a silver crescent.   While the Harvest Moon of Messis a celebration of the harvest and the coming of fall across all lands that once sat underneath Impilturian rule, the Moon Elves celebrate their day of love and romance alongside the redish tint of the Harvest Moon on this day. It is considered sacred, and all other activity ceases once the full moon rises in the east.

Ideals

Beauty Ideals

Physically, Moon Elves differ only slightly between genders. They appear nearly the same size and physique between males and females, including the long silver hair that both wear down in a milky river. From a distance, it is difficult to distinguish the two, but on further investigation, it would be discovered that male Moon Elves are the only of elvenkind that grow facial hair. The most common eye color of Moon Elves is silver or grey, although pale blue and even purple are common enough to be noted.   The ideal male will have hair that reaches to the small of his back, and is naturally straight. His facial hair will also be straight, but very short, more akin to a silver shadow across his face than an actual beard. His pale skin will also be graced with several shiny lunar tattoos hidden underneath his clothing.   The female moon elf will have equally lengthy hair, but curled into a bouncing tornado of silver. Her skin will be unmarked by flaws or tattoos, and her clothing will be long and flowing around her delicate body. Her expression will be rather stern, nearly emotionless across her bow-like lips.

Courtship Ideals

Despite the ease of mistaking men with women and vice versa, this is preferred for this particular people, with the perfect individual a brilliant combination of both masculine and feminine. This unclear differentiation leads most Moon Elves to lean both ways, seeing both men and women equally desirable in their eyes.   While Moon Elves find either gender of their own species to be desirable, the same cannot be said of their opinion to any other species. They have a very select taste how a human, a halfling, another breed of elf, etc must look for them to be a suitable partner. This persnickety attitude causes very few half elves to ever be conceived, leaving Moon Elves a rather pure blooded race.

Major organizations

Ithilvanúr are the primary race in the newly formed realm of Veliuona, found on the southern coast of the Sea of Fallen Stars. They were also the driving force behind its creation.
